Description
As an open-access online compendium containing thousands of unique images, documents, and media, the ACC Digital Collections detail the history of contemporary craft in America. From ACC newsletters and photographs to firsthand documentation of major national craft exhibitions, the digital collections offer makers, scholars, and craft appreciators a glimpse at some of the ACC Library’s most invaluable resources.
The ACC Digital Collection includes digitized materials from the archives of the American Craft Council and the Museum of Contemporary Crafts/American Craft Museum (now the Museum of Arts and Design). In addition, the collection includes issues of Craft Horizons/American craft magazine from 1941-1990, newsletters of the ACC and the Minnesota Crafts Council, oral histories of the Furniture Society, the Society of North American Goldsmiths slide archive, and artist file materials from the Friends of Fiber Art International.
